Web4. Rest and breastfeeding at work. Pregnant workers and breastfeeding mothers are entitled to more frequent rest breaks. You should talk to them so you can agree the timing and frequency. You must provide a suitable area where they can rest. It should: include somewhere to lie down if necessary. be hygienic and private so they can express milk ...

WebApr 7, 2024 · Indiana breastfeeding laws. Employers with 25 or more employees must provide reasonable (unpaid) breaks to employees who need to express breast milk. (b) An employer shall make reasonable efforts to provide a room or other location, in close proximity to the work area, other than a toilet stall, where the employee can express her milk in private, and provided there is no … flights to boston with hotelWebto Pump Breast Milk at Work You have the right to pump breast milk at work. New York State Labor Law Section 206-c requires your employer to provide you, as a nursing mother, with break time to pump breast milk at work. Does this law cover my employer?
